使用SQL Server自带报表

简介

SQL Server自带报表功能是SQL Server Reporting Services (SSRS) 的一部分,它可以帮助开发者创建、管理和发布企业级报表。本文将向刚入行的开发者介绍如何使用SQL Server自带报表,包括整个流程和每一步需要做的事情。

流程概述

下面是使用SQL Server自带报表的整个流程的概述:

步骤 描述
1 创建报表项目
2 设计报表
3 配置数据源
4 配置数据集
5 发布报表
6 部署报表
7 查看报表

详细步骤

步骤 1:创建报表项目

首先,我们需要在Visual Studio中创建一个SQL Server报表项目。按照以下步骤操作:

  1. 打开Visual Studio。
  2. 选择“文件” -> “新建” -> “项目”。
  3. 在“新建项目”对话框中,选择“报表项目”。
  4. 输入项目名称,并选择保存位置。
  5. 点击“确定”。

步骤 2:设计报表

在报表项目中,我们需要设计报表的布局和样式。按照以下步骤操作:

  1. 在“报表数据”窗口中,右键单击“数据源”文件夹,选择“添加数据源”。
  2. 在“数据源配置向导”中,选择适当的数据源类型并配置连接信息。
  3. 点击“测试连接”确保连接成功,然后点击“下一步”。
  4. 选择要使用的数据库和表,然后点击“下一步”。
  5. 点击“完成”。

步骤 3:配置数据源

在报表项目中,我们需要配置报表的数据源。按照以下步骤操作:

  1. 在“报表数据”窗口中,右键单击“数据集”文件夹,选择“添加数据集”。
  2. 在“数据集属性”对话框中,输入数据集名称。
  3. 在“查询”选项卡中,输入查询语句。
  4. 点击“确定”。

步骤 4:配置数据集

在报表项目中,我们需要配置报表中的数据集。按照以下步骤操作:

  1. 在报表设计器中,选择适当的控件用于展示数据。
  2. 右键单击控件,选择“属性”。
  3. 在属性窗口中,找到“数据源”属性,选择之前配置的数据源。
  4. 找到“数据集名称”属性,选择之前配置的数据集。

步骤 5:发布报表

在报表项目中,我们需要发布报表到报表服务器。按照以下步骤操作:

  1. 在“解决方案资源管理器”中,右键单击报表项目,选择“属性”。
  2. 在“常规”选项卡中,找到“部署目标服务器URL”属性,输入报表服务器的URL。
  3. 点击“应用”和“确定”按钮。
  4. 在“解决方案资源管理器”中,右键单击报表项目,选择“发布”。

步骤 6:部署报表

在报表服务器中,我们需要部署已发布的报表。按照以下步骤操作:

  1. 打开报表服务器的URL。
  2. 导航到报表的目录。
  3. 找到已发布的报表,点击“部署”。

步骤 7:查看报表

在报表服务器中,我们可以查看已部署的报表。按照以下步骤操作:

  1. 打开报表服务器的URL。
  2. 导航到报表的目录。
  3. 找到已部署的报表,点击查看。

代码示例

类图

classDiagram
    class 报表项目 {
        +string 项目名称
        +string 保存位置
        +void 创建数据源()
        +void 创建数据集()
        +void 配置数据源()
        +void 配置数据集()
        +void 发布报